Ethernet connection not working: 10 solutions

Ethernet connection not working but WiFi is working, this is an error that occurs when there are software or hardware issues with our PC. The reasons why the Ethernet port is not working can have several causes:
- faulty ethernet cable
- Incorrect modem configuration
- Hardware faults
- Faulty drivers
- Virus
- Problems with MAC address
What to do if the Ethernet connection does not work
If WiFi is working but your Ethernet connection isn’t working, the first thing you should do is turn WiFi off. Believe it or not, this method can solve your connection problem. So waste your time, start by checking the connection between the computer and the WiFi modem, check that the cables are well connected. If the WiFi is working fine and the Ethernet port is not working, there could be several reasons.
Also Read: How to Boost Wi-Fi Signal
1.Faulty Ethernet cable
Verify that the Ethernet cable is working properly. A faulty cable can lead to an unstable connection, so we can try to replace this cable to start with. If the problem persists, try the Ethernet cable, if possible, on another device. check yours modem, the problem could come from the modem port. Plug the cable into any other port on the modem to see if it works. Change modem or connect the Ethernet cable to another port.
2. Use Windows Troubleshooter
The Windows Troubleshooter is an easy way to diagnose and fix various software issues. When the Ethernet connection does not work, the problem can be solved by running the Windows troubleshooter. To do this, make sure the WiFi is disconnected before trying this method.
- Go to Windows search bar.
- select app Settings.
- Select option “Update and Security”.
- On the left side, click on the option Repair.
- now click Additional troubleshooting solutions.
- Tap the Internet Connection option and then select the option Run the troubleshooter.
- A dialog box with the option will appear “Troubleshoot Internet Connection Problems”.
- Select this option to identify and fix the problem.
- Restart your PC once the troubleshooting is complete.
You can now use the Internet if the problem is solved. Otherwise, the following solution can be crucial to resolve this error.
3. Network card not detected, reset network card
Resetting the network card can sometimes be essential to resolve connection problems.
- Go to Windows search bar.
- select app Settings.
- now click “Network and Internet”.
- Click on the tab The state.
- Now select the option “Reset network”.
- The window will open network restoration.
- Select the button “Restore Now” bottom left to reset all settings.
- Follow all instructions.
- restart the PC once everything is done.
4. Update and reinstall drivers
Old or corrupt drivers may not make the Ethernet connection work. The update or the uninstall drivers can help us fix this error. Follow the steps below to update the driver first.
- Open the Windows search bar.
- To research Devicemanagement.
- A dialog box will appear. click on And it is proceed.
- Select option Network cards.
- Click on the button Arrow located next to expand.
- Select option Update Driver to update the drivers.
- Click on the option “Search for drivers automatically”.
- The system will now download and install updates.
- restart your computer.
Check if the issue is resolved, if not try reinstalling the drivers by following these steps.
- You open Devicemanagement by following the steps above.
- Select the Adapter option again report.
- Select option Uninstall device to uninstall the device.
- A dialog box will appear to confirm, please follow the instructions in the dialog box to uninstall.
- Now, reboot your PC and your drivers will be automatically reinstalled.
Also read: What to do with “Unable to get WiFi IP address”
5.Change MAC Address
The MAC address uniquely identifies a device on a local network.
- Open the Windows search bar.
- To research command prompt.
- Click on the option “Execute as administrator”. Now consider the next steps after starting the command prompt.
- Type the command “
ipconfig
“ to get the your IP address And “ipconfig/all
“ to get themac address. It will be listed after the physical address which would look like this2H:42:82:92:C8:E4
- Open the Windows search bar.
- To select Device management.
- Once you’ve done that, click the arrow next to Network cards to enlarge it.
- Select the option “Ethernet connection”.
- now click goods to open the Ethernet dialog box.
- Click on the tab Advanced and scroll up at locally administered address.
- Check the Value box and enter themac address you found above.
- click on OK and restart the PC to see if the Ethernet is working.
6. Flush the DNS Cache
The Ethernet connection does not work without the TCP/IP protocol. The emptying of DNS. and restoration TCP/IP can solve the problem accurately. Perform this method with care.
- You open the Windows search bar.
- To research Command Prompt.
- Select option “Execute as administrator”.
- Now to find DNS use the following commands and press Enter after each command.
- Type the command ”
ipconfig/release
“ - Now type the command ”
ipconfig/flushdns
“ - Follow the same using the command ”
ipconfig/renew
“.
- Type the command ”
- now type exit then press Enter to exit the command prompt.
Restart your PC to see if Ethernet is working.
7. Check IP configuration and DHCP service status
If Ethernet does not have a valid IP configuration, DHCP makes it easier to manage IP settings by automatically providing the IP address and other relevant configuration information, including subnet mask and default gateways.
- You open the windows search bar.
- Find and click on the application “Settings”.
- Now select the option “Network and Internet”.
- Click on the bar “state”.
- Select option “Goods”.
- Now scroll down and click on the button Edit under IP settings.
- Now manually configure the settings IPv4.
- Select option Handbook and Enable the IPv4 option.
- Now specify the following:
- IP address
- Subnet prefix length
- gateway boxes
- Now also specify the following:
- Preferred DNS
- Alternate DNS
- The addresses of dnsserver primary and secondary must be entered here.
- Now specify the parameters IPv6 with the previous steps.
- For Automatic DHCPthe settings are automatically set by the router.
Restart your PC to see the changes once you are done configuring these settings.
8.Virus Scan
If the Ethernet port is not working, it could be a virus or malware, as viruses have the potential to block the network or can transpose the router, rendering it unable to function properly. To prevent the network from crashing, the system must be equipped with an appropriate antivirus.
Also read: Remove spyware, adware and malware from your PC
Windows Defender can be used to perform a system check as it can detect harmful viruses with a quick or full scan.
Also read: Windows 10: How to enable or disable Windows Defender
- You open the windows search bar.
- To research “Windows Security”
- In the left tab, click on the option Protection against viruses and threats.
- click on “Scan options” to select the available scanning options.
- You will now see four scan options to select one from.
- The “full scan” is a deep scan that can detect possible threats.
- Select the option” Scan Now” to start scanning.
- The scan process takes an interval to scan all files.
- restart the PC when finished.
9. Update and reinstall Windows
If the above solutions still do not work, try updating Windows and if the problem persists, try reinstalling the Windows operating system.
- Open the search box the Windows.
- To research” Windows Update Settings“. A window will open with information about updates.
- click on Check for updates.
If the updates did not fix the problem, please try reinstall Windows since reinstallation is the ultimate solution for many errors.
- you can unload Windows file from this link to official Microsoft website.
- click on Download the tool now to download and follow the instructions below.
Ethernet not working but WiFi itself is a recurring error and can be fixed easily with the solutions above. Try them one by one until the problem is solved.